Summary:
We are seeking locomotive engineers to operate our Omaha Zoo Railroad. This includes our historic steam locomotive and our diesel locomotive. This position will entail fireman duties, engineer duties, oiling of equipment, greasing of equipment, fueling, watering, and very minor mechanical adjustments.
Duties and Responsibilities (include but not limited to):
- Care and feeding of steam locomotives.
- Care of diesel locomotives.
- Train air brake handling.
- Light off a steam locomotive.
- Train handling.
- Fill and operate grease guns and oil cans.

What We Do
Omaha's Henry Doorly Zoo and Aquarium is an independent not-for-profit organization based in Omaha, Nebraska. Its mission is to inspire, educate, and engage people to serve as lifelong stewards for animals, their habitats, and their conservation. Consistently ranked as one of the world's top zoos, it features immersive habitats, including North America's largest indoor rainforest and the world's largest indoor desert.
